Bara District

Bara District (Nepali: बारा जिल्ला, lies the Narayani Zone. It is one of the seventy-five districts of Nepal, a landlocked country of South Asia. The district, with Kalaiya as its district headquarters, covers an area of 1,190 km² and has a population of 559,135. Bakaiya,Jamuniya,Pasaha, Dudhaura and Bangari are the main rivers of Bara. and there is also too many small riverGamahariya is one of the villages of Bara District which is situated near the border area of India.

Bandhuwan

Bandhuwan is a town and Village Development Committee in Bara District in the Narayani Zone of south-eastern Nepal. At the time of the 1991 Nepal census it had a population of 4,112.

Maheshpur, Narayani

Maheshpur is a town and Village Development Committee in Bara District in the Narayani Zone of south-eastern Nepal. At the time of the 1991 Nepal census it had a population of 3,621 persons residing in 640 individual households.

Banjariya, Narayani

Banjariya is a town and Village Development Committee in Bara District in the Narayani Zone of south-eastern Nepal. At the time of the 1991 Nepal census it had a population of 3,886 persons residing in 603 individual households.

Dharma Nagar

Dharma Nagar is a village and Village Development Committee in Bara District in the Narayani Zone of south-eastern Nepal. At the time of the 1991 Nepal census it had a population of 2,934 persons living in 478 individual households.
